"Lag" in context

Lag is a term used to refer to latency or a delay in data transmission. It typically causes sluggish performance when using the internet, playing video games, or using software. Lag is caused by a number of factors, including poor connection speeds, too many devices using the same connection, overloaded servers, and network congestion. Lag can be incredibly frustrating, especially when playing a competitive game, as it can make the outcome unpredictable. While it is sometimes unavoidable, steps can be taken to reduce lag. These steps include switching to a different server or network, investing in a faster connection, and running anti-virus software.
